5 AI Toys in the Market
Exploring the realm of AI toys, there are numerous options on the market that cater to different interests and preferences. Among them are the following five notable choices:
- Cozmo Robot: This friendly robot comes with facial recognition, voice commands, and a variety of interactive games for shared playtime experiences.
- Ozobot Evo: This small robot uses light sensors to detect colors and patterns on paper or screens, featuring an AI-driven navigation system for engaging play.
- Anki Vector Robot: A responsive robot capable of understanding voice commands and recognizing faces, equipped with an AI system to explore its environment.
- LEGO Mindstorms EV3 Robotics Kit: An advanced robotics kit with components, app-based programming, and a camera for remote control, allowing users to bring their creations to life.
- Sphero RVR: A programmable robotic car with various sensors and a powerful AI system for autonomous navigation, offering creative play and learning opportunities.

Are AI Toys Beneficial for Children?
AI toys offer a valuable opportunity for children to acquire new skills, encompassing coding, critical thinking, and problem-solving. These innovative devices not only entertain but also introduce young minds to the world of technology, fostering curiosity and creativity.
However, being mindful of potential challenges is essential when integrating AI toys into children's activities. Adult supervision should be in place to guarantee appropriate use and avoid overdependence on these gadgets. Furthermore, establishing time constraints for playtime ensures a well-balanced engagement in diverse essential activities.
Considering the aspects of data privacy and children's development, caretakers should be cautious about how AI toys gather and process personal data. Regulations like the Children's Online Privacy Protection Act (COPPA) exist to protect the privacy rights of younger users. Selecting smart toys that comply with such guidelines and prioritize responsible data management is of utmost importance.
In conclusion, when employed cautiously and securely, AI toys can significantly enhance a child's learning and development. By focusing on proper supervision and data privacy, these advanced tools can greatly enrich the experiences of young learners.

Safety Concerns Associated with AI-Powered Toys
Some concerns regarding AI toys include data privacy and security. As these toys are connected to the internet and collect data about the child, they may potentially expose sensitive information if not properly secured.

Implementing AI Technologies in Toys
AI technologies are implemented in toys through a combination of hardware and software. This may include sensors, microphones, speakers, cameras, and innovative algorithms that enable the toy to understand and react to its environment.
